    Shipping Cost Overview

    Shipping a car to Cuba can vary significantly in cost, depending on several factors. On average, the cost ranges from $1,500 to $5,000. The exact price will depend on the distance, the size of the vehicle, and the chosen shipping method. It's important to note that this estimate does not include customs duties or additional fees that may apply.

    The cost of shipping is influenced by the following factors:

    • Distance between the origin and destination
    • Size and weight of the vehicle
    • Type of shipping method (roll-on/roll-off, containerized, etc.)
    • Customs duties and taxes
    • Insurance and additional services

    Understanding these factors will help you estimate the total cost of shipping a car to Cuba.

    When shipping a car to Cuba, it's essential to comply with the country's customs and regulations. Failure to do so can result in delays or even the confiscation of your vehicle. Here are some key points to consider:

    • Cuba has strict import regulations for vehicles
    • You may need to provide documentation such as a bill of sale, title, and proof of ownership
    • Customs duties and taxes can add significantly to the overall cost

    Working with a knowledgeable shipping company can help you navigate these regulations more effectively.

    Subheading: Timeframes for Delivery

    The delivery time for shipping a car to Cuba can vary depending on the shipping method and port options. On average, you can expect the following delivery times:

    • Roll-on/roll-off: 7-14 days
    • Containerized shipping: 14-21 days

    Keep in mind that customs clearance and other factors can impact the overall delivery time.
